[PATCH 3/5] NOMMU: mmap fixes and extensions

The attached patch applies some fixes and extensions to the nommu mmap
implementation:

(1) /proc/maps distinguishes shareable private mappings and real shared
mappings by marking the former with 's' and the latter with 'S'.

(2) Remove some #ifdefs from linux/mm.h now that proper VMAs are used.

(3) Compile in prio_trees again now that proper VMAs are used.

(4) Keep track of VMAs in the relevant mapping's prio_tree.

(5) Only set VM_SHARED on MAP_SHARED mappings. Its presence indicates that the
backing memory is supplied by the underlying file or chardev.

VM_MAYSHARE indicates that a VMA may be shared if it's a private VMA
(memory allocated by do_mmap_pgoff() calling kmalloc()).

(6) Permit MAP_SHARED + PROT_WRITE on memory-backed files[*] and chardevs if
the backing fs/chardev is willing to indicate a contiguous area of memory
when its get_unmapped_area() is called.

[*] file->f_mapping->backing_dev_info->memory_backed == 1

(7) Uniquify overlapping VMAs (eg: MAP_SHARED on chardevs) in
nommu_vma_tree. Identical entries break the assumptions on which rbtrees
work. Since we don't need to share VMAs in this case, we uniquify such
VMAs by using the pointer to the VMA. They're only kept in the tree for
/proc/maps visibility.

With this patch it should be possible to map contiguous flash files directly
out of ROM simply by providing get_unmapped_area() for a read-only/shared
mapping.
